Output 99964aca06eb5b1a1738090fd2ca97f97c85c6922e4838b59bb04dce45072946:0

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f08e696f51ae110b7cbea384b194ac485a392a7 OP_EQUAL
address
3EjKDQiuW8wWjyESXF38Sa7jeytvQ9tjZF
transaction
99964aca06eb5b1a1738090fd2ca97f97c85c6922e4838b59bb04dce45072946
spent
true